Wall Street earnings season for Q4 2023 began this week with releases from major US banks. Reports turned out to be mixed, with the majority of Wall Street banks showing in-line or slightly weaker-than-expected sales and profits. Reports from financial institutions will continue to dominate earnings calendar next week as well, with traders being offered reports from companies like Goldman Sachs (GS.US) or Morgan Stanley (MS.US) on Tuesday. Apart from financials, earnings reports from Birkenstock Holding or Travelers will also be released this week. A table with key stock reports scheduled for next week can be found below.
